I'm not finding them as members of the CFSA (link below) but that doesn't mean they aren't. Do you recall seeing a plaque in their store stating they are members of the CFSA (Community Financial Services Association of Americ)? If you don't remember, call them and ask if they are. If they are members and you haven't defaulted yet, you are eligible for the EPP (Extended payment plan), this will allow you to pay off this loan in foru seperate payments on each payday, the interest stops accruing once you sign up for the EPP, read about the EPP below, number 11.
